9. Example PV - surprises ahead
The individual consumer
• Buy PV to save $s
• PV good in the day – so export (6 cents)
• Use electricity in evenings – import electricity (23 cents)
• You don’t get the returns
A street of consumers
• PV good in the day at the same time in a street – so export
• A lot of PV can’t squeeze in to small (LV) pipes
• Voltage rises – inverters trip or we spend more on the network
• You don’t get your generation, or our costs increase (prices)
A lot of consumers
• Buy PV to save $s
• Large installs of PV cut network kWh esp in summer
• Winter peaks do not change – network costs stay
• Prices rise to compensate (regulated model)

11. Pricing & Technology – Consumer Peak Demand Impacts
International Studies
• Electricity consumption & delivery patterns are not a given
• Consumers can respond to information but less than prices
• Highly differentiated, critical peak prices, occasionally used will get the best response
• Technology doubles the response
The Lines Company
• NZ consumers respond too
• Pricing without proven technology solutions is not an option – high pain for everybody
Messages For Network Operators
• Price structures will change (retailers)
• Behaviours & kit will change
• What are the choices/ solutions that make this good for all

19. RedFlow R510 Energy Storage
Zinc Bromine energy storage unit
• Calibration testing (baseline) & cycle performance testing against different network peak profiles.
• Power harmonics analysed to household and network harmonic data collected.
• Noise testing.
• Start temp and charge rate ramp up tested (8.3A to 9.7A). Power factor correction (VAR) to be assessed.
• Early in product cycle & learning curve – cost dynamics with mass production will be key.
